We present the monolithic design, fabrication and static properties of 850 nm wavelength AlGaAs–GaAs-based transceiver chips with a stacked layer structure of a VCSEL and a PIN photodetector. Bidirectional data transmission via a single, two-side butt-coupled multimode fiber (MMF) is thus enabled. This paper proposes a methodology for modelling and simulation of RF systems in SystemC-WMS. Analog RF modules have been described at system level only by using their specifications. A complete Bluetooth transceiver, consisting of digital and analog blocks, has been modelled and simulated using the proposed design methodology. —In this paper, we propose an iterative transceiver design algorithm for opportunistic interference alignment in MIMO interfering multiple-access channels. The proposed algorithm iteratively optimizes the transmit beamforming vectors, the receive matrices and the user selection set, which digs into the multiuser diversity gain. This paper presents the integrated circuit design of an ultra-wideband (UWB) transceiver for a wireless endoscope that enables real-time diagnosis with high resolution images. The implemented UWB transceiver is a non-coherent transmit reference (TR) architecture with differential binary phase shift Keying (DBPSK) modulation. We present a method for characterizing transceiver performance in parallel optical data links. By establishing a bidirectional link between two optically enabled chips, the conditions for a ring oscillator are made possible.
